The Wu-Tang Clan, made up of 9 initial members—RZA, GZA, Ol' Soiled Bastard, Method Person, Raekwon, Ghostface Killah, Inspectah Deck, U-God, and Masta Killa—was far more than simply a rap group; they were a motion. Their 1993 debut album *Enter the Wu-Tang (36 Chambers)* is greatly considered to be one of the most influential hip-hop data of all time. With its gritty beats, kung fu film samples, and aggressive lyricism, it introduced an entirely new aesthetic to East Coastline rap. The team's leader, RZA, crafted a output design which was lo-fi but cinematic, Uncooked however meticulously orchestrated. This combination of Uncooked street narratives with mysticism, chess references, and Japanese philosophy was some thing the hip-hop earth had never ever viewed right before.
In the meantime, Childish Gambino started his vocation inside the amusement industry like a author for tv shows like *30 Rock* ahead of transitioning into performing and new music. As being a rapper and singer, Donald Glover adopted the moniker Childish Gambino, beneath which he produced a number of mixtapes and albums that explored themes of identity, race, fame, and existential angst. Compared with the street-borne, hyper-lyrical tactic of the Wu-Tang Clan, Childish Gambino's model was introspective, satirical, and often experimental. His 2013 album *Since the world wide web* blended hip-hop with narrative fiction and on the net lifestyle, even though his 2016 undertaking *“Awaken, My Adore!”* leaned heavily into funk and soul, drawing comparisons to Prince and Funkadelic. He shown a unusual capability to evolve, obstacle genre boundaries, and make bold artistic decisions.
The Wu-Tang Clan’s affect extended significantly over and above music. They crafted an empire, with associates launching effective solo Professions, clothes strains, acting gigs, and in many cases a video clip activity. RZA composed film scores and directed videos, Ghostface Killah collaborated on a line of comic publications, and Method Male turned a tv star. Their company acumen was Pretty much as legendary as their lyrical prowess. By letting person customers to indication solo offers with diverse history labels whilst sustaining loyalty to the group, Wu-Tang Clan changed the best way rap collectives operated. They turned their model right into a self-sustaining ecosystem, a thing that couple of Other folks experienced managed At the moment.
